The Huewarden audit runs nightly against all Bramblepage templates, flagging text/background pairs below the contrast threshold and filing findings into the Ledgervine tracker. If the on-call alert `huewarden-stale-results` fires, first confirm the crawler completed; a partial crawl produces misleading deltas. Re-run only the failed template batch rather than the full suite, since a full run takes roughly four hours. Re-running requires authenticating to the internal audit scheduler, and the credential for that call appears below.

service key, tahaf-bahip: zpat11_0v3qxgjRy7n

## Sprinklr Scheduler — key handling

For the weekly sync: the Sprinklr plant-watering scheduler polls the Leafline moisture API every fifteen minutes and dispatches valve commands through the Dripway queue. If schedules stall, first check queue depth, then confirm the scheduler's credential is current — expired keys are the most common failure. Rotation happens on the first Monday of each month; the old key overlaps for 48 hours. Restart the scheduler pod after any credential change. The current Leafline service key is:

service key, kagaf-kafop: kto15_gXZGNf2YOoumwwZ

**Building Access — Shared Lab (Wing C)**

Contractors working in the Thistledown shared lab should note it is jointly operated with the Corvane team; respect their bench space and signage. Access hours are 08:00–18:00 weekdays. Sign the lab log on entry and exit. The keypad by the inner door takes the code below.

staff pass of baweg-bawep = bdg-AIU-1